Product Overview Mouse monoclonal to SNAP25

Antigen Description t-SNARE involved in the molecular regulation of neurotransmitter release. May play an important role in the synaptic function of specific neuronal systems. Associates with proteins involved in vesicle docking and membrane fusion. Regulates plasma membrane recycling through its interaction with CENPF.

Specificity This antibdy will also react with the A-truncated SNAP24 which lacks 9 C- terminal amino acids, and the botulinum toxin E-truncated SNAP22 which lacks 26 C-terminal amino acids. In developing brain and cell cultures, This antibdy reacts wit
